Have any of you tried this? It has a good balance of Protein, complex carb and some good fats. This particular variety came from costco.
Here it is as part of my lunch today:
Here are some nutritional stats on it:
http://www.myfitnesspal.com/food/calories/costco-cedarlane-quinoa-tabouli-75431816
I just do not like that the sodium is so high (probably mostly to preserve rather than flavor). Keep in mind that nut stats are for 1/2 cup. I have about 1.5 tbsp on my plate.
It does not look hard to make from scratch. I am sure some of you chef inclined folks could make this fairly easily.
chicken on plate is about 3 ounces and is sort of prepared like satay without the fish sauce. Very tasty. There is about 1 ounce of brussel sprouts.
